Highlights
Are people in Atlanta older or younger than people in Freeland?
- The Median Age in Atlanta is 2.5 years younger than in Freeland.

Are housing costs cheaper in Atlanta or Freeland?
- Atlanta housing costs are 59.3% more expensive than Freeland hous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Atlanta or Freeland?
- The average commute for residents of Atlanta is 5.4 minutes longer than it is for residents of Freeland.

Things to do in Atlanta?
Atlanta, Georgia is a vibrant city with something for everyone. Experience some of the Southeast's most interesting attractions like the Georgia Aquarium or Zoo Atlanta. Visit the World of Coca-Cola and explore one of the world's favorite drinks, or take a historic stroll through Centennial Olympic Park. Whether you're looking for outdoor recreation, culture, cuisine, or nightlife, Atlanta has something to offer!
